[QUOTE="35years, post: 2565162, member: 60822"] Good luck all you guys in this plan. Looks like they use the 2010 Pension relief act accounting method to calculate their funding percentage (91.7% in 2016). Using the standard accounting methods, the funding percentage would be much lower. A lot of info about this issue already posted on Brown Cafe, so I won't go into it. An explanation of this accounting method that makes plans look more solvent than they actually are can be found here...
